About These Recommendations Increased media attention to bullying has elevated this issue to the forefront of public opinion. Although little scholarly attention has been devoted to studying media coverage of bullying, qualitative research and expert opinion suggest that the intensity and possible inaccuracies in some of this coverage may be negatively affecting the public.

Practical Recommendations and Interventions: Bullying 2. 9. Be careful to observe students who are cautious, sensitive, anxious, quiet, and boys who are physically weaker than average or who are physically handicapped or overweight, as they are at a higher risk for being bullied than other students.
